Definitions from Wiktionary (bristlemouth)
▸ noun: A member of Gonostomatidae, a family of deep-water marine fish.
▸ noun: A member of one of several of the species of oceanic ray-finned fish in genera Argyripnus or Maurolicus in the family Sternoptychidae.
